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new one to restore the integrity and appearance of a home’s top covering.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ying structure, removing old or damaged roofing materials, and carefully installing new shingles, tiles, or other roofing options. Homeowners seeking this service often want to ensure their home remains protected from weather elements and maintains its value and curb appeal. Local contractors experienced in roof replacement can handle all aspects of this work, ensuring the new roof is properly installed for long-lasting performance.

Roof replacement can help solve a variety of problems that develop over time. Common issues include extensive shingle damage from storms, persistent leaks, or widespread aging that no longer provides adequate protection. If a roof shows signs of curling, missing shingles, or widespread granule loss, replacement may be necessary to prevent further damage to the home’s interior. Additionally, a roof that has experienced repeated repairs might be more cost-effective to replace entirely. These services are often needed for properties that have endured severe weather, high winds, or simply have reached the end of their expected lifespan.

The overview below groups typical Residential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Silver Spring,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or roof repairs in Silver Spring, MD, c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few shingles or sealing leaks, fall within this range. Fewer projects tend to push into higher tiers unless additional work is needed.

Partial Replacement - When replacing a section of a roof, local contractors often charge between $3,000 and $8,000. This range covers moderate-sized projects involving damaged areas or localized upgrades, which are common in the area. Larger, more complex partial replacements can exceed this range.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ete residential roof replacements in Silver Spring typically range from $8,000 to $20,000. Many homes fall into the middle of this spectrum, while high-end or custom materials can push costs higher. The most extensive projects may reach $25,000 or more.

Complex or Premium Projects - Larger, more intricate roof replacements with premium materials or challenging access can cost $20,000 to $40,000+. These projects are less common but are necessary for high-end homes or extensive upgrades, often requiring specialized service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a roof needs replacement? Indicators include missing or damaged shingles, leaks inside the home, excessive granule loss, or visible sagging. A professional inspection can help determine if replacement is necessary.

How do local contractors handle residential roof replacements? Service providers typically assess the roof's condition, recommend suitable materials, and perform the replacement process according to industry standards and local building codes.

What types of roofing materials are available for residential replacements?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, wood shakes, and synthetic materials,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.

What should homeowners consider when choosing a contractor for roof replacement? It's important to review their experience, reputation, and portfolio of completed projects, as well as ensuring they follow proper safety and installation practices.

Are there any preparations needed before a roof replacement begins? Homeowners should clear the area around the house, protect valuable belongings, and ensure access to the roof is safe for the service providers.
